MAX8662ETM+T
Analog Devices Inc.
The MAX8662/MAX8663 power-management ICs (PMICs) are efficient, compact devices suitable for smart cellular phones, PDAs, Internet appliances, and other portable devices. They integrate two synchronous buck regulators, a boost regulator driving two to seven white LEDs, four low-dropout linear regulators (LDOs), and a linear charger for a single-cell Li-ion (Li+) battery.Maxim's Smart Power Selector™ (SPS) safely distributes power between an external power source (AC adapter, auto adapter, or USB source), battery, and the system load. When system load peaks exceed the external source capability, the battery supplies supplemental current. When system load requirements are small, residual power from the external power source charges the battery. A thermal-limiting circuit limits battery-charge rate and external power-source current to prevent overheating. The PMIC also allows the system to operate with no battery or a discharged battery.The MAX8662 is available in a 6mm x 6mm, 48-pin TQFN package, while the MAX8663, without the LED driver, is available in a 5mm x 5mm, 40-pin TQFN package.Applications3G Smart cellular phonesOther Handheld DevicesPDAs, portable media players (PMPs)Portable GPS Navigation Devices (PNDs)

DS2703U+T&R
Analog Devices Inc.
The DS2703 provides a robust cryptographic solutionto ensure the authenticity of Li-Ion battery packs forcell phone, PDA, and portable computing devices.The DS2703 employs the Secure Hash Algorithm(SHA-1) specified in the Federal Informationpublication 180-1 and 180-2, and ISO/IEC 10118-3.SHA-1 is designed for authentication—just what isrequired for identifying battery packs manufacturedby authorized sources.The device's SHA-1 engine processes a hosttransmitted challenge using its stored 64-bit secretkey and unique 64-bit ROM ID to produce a 160-bitresponse word for transmission back to the host. Thesecret key is securely stored on-chip and nevertransmitted between the battery and the host. ADS2703-based system produces a high degree ofauthentication security between a host system and itsremovable battery or other peripheral devices.The Thermistor Multiplexer feature allows a threecontact battery pack configuration to support dataand thermistor functions. When activated through1-Wire® command, the THM pin presents thethermistor impedance on the data contact anddisconnects internal loading from the node.Applications2.5G/3G Wireless HandsetsDigital Still and Video CamerasHandheld or Notebook Computers and TerminalsPDAs

DS2715BZ+
Analog Devices Inc.
The DS2715 is well suited for cost-sensitive charger applications where the battery pack is either internal or external to the application. It has been optimized for safe and reliable charging of 1 to 10 NiMH cells in series. The internal gain block can be selected as either a comparator or transconductance amplifier for charge current regulation. This makes the DS2715 configurable as a switched DC charger, a linear current regulator, or a switch-mode current source. The DS2715 pre-conditions severely depleted cells before entering full charge mode. It terminates full charge using the dT/dt technique, which requires an external sensing thermistor. Over-temperature, under-temperature, and over-voltage detection prevents charging under unsafe conditions. A user selectable charge timer allows charge rates from 0.167C to 2C. FAST-CHARGE, TOPOFF and DONE modes are included for highly reliable, safe charging of NiMH cells. Discharge mode allows the DS2715 to enter a low power sleep state while the cell pack is being discharged.ApplicationsHandheld GamingHandheld POS TerminalsPortable DVD PlayersPortable Television SetsTest Equipment
LTC4065EDC-4.4#TRMPBF
Analog Devices Inc.
The LTC4065-4.4 is a complete constant-current/constant-voltage linear charger for high capacity single-cell lithium-ion batteries with a 4.4V float voltage. Its 2mm × 2mm DFN package and low external component count make the LTC4065-4.4 especially well-suited for portable applications. Furthermore, LTC4065-4.4 is specifically designed to work within USB power specifications.The CHRG pin indicates when charge current has dropped to ten percent of its programmed value (C/10). An internal timer terminates charging according to battery manufacturer specifications.No external sense resistor or blocking diode is required due to the internal MOSFET architecture. Thermal feedback regulates charge current to limit the die temperature during high power operation or high ambient temperature conditions.When the input supply (wall adapter or USB supply) is removed, the LTC4065-4.4 automatically enters a low current state, dropping battery drain current to less than 1µA. With power applied, LTC4065-4.4 can be put into shutdown mode, reducing the supply current to less than 20µA.The full-featured LTC4065-4.4 also includes automatic recharge, low-battery charge conditioning (trickle charging) and soft-start (to limit inrush current).The LTC4065-4.4 is available in a tiny 6-lead, low profile (0.75mm) 2mm × 2mm DFN package. Float Voltage (V) Charge Current Range Pin 5 Is EN or ACPR? Trickle Charge? LTC4065 4.2V 40mA to 750mA EN Yes LTC4065A 4.2V 40mA to 750mA ACPR Yes LTC4065-4.4 4.4V 40mA to 750mA EN Yes LTC4065L 4.2V 8mA to 250mA EN Yes LTC4065LX 4.2V 8mA to 250mA EN No LTC4065L-4.1 4.1V 8mA to 250mA EN Yes Applications Wireless PDAs Cellular Phones Portable Electronics

MAX1870AETJ+
Analog Devices Inc.
The MAX1870A step-up/step-down multichemistry battery charger charges with battery voltages above and below the adapter voltage. This highly integrated charger requires a minimum number of external components. The MAX1870A uses a proprietary step-up/stepdown control scheme that provides efficient charging. Analog inputs control charge current and voltage, and can be programmed by the host or hardwired.The MAX1870A accurately charges two to four lithiumion (Li+) series cells at greater than 4A. A programmable input current limit is included, which avoids overloading the AC adapter when supplying the load and the battery charger simultaneously. This reduces the maximum adapter current, which reduces cost. The MAX1870A provides analog outputs to monitor the current drawn from the AC adapter and charge current. A digital output indicates the presence of an AC adapter. When the adapter is removed, the MAX1870A consumes less than 1µA from the battery.The MAX1870A is available in a 32-pin thin QFN (5mm x 5mm) package and is specified over the -40°C to +85°C extended temperature range. The MAX1870A evaluation kit (MAX1870AEVKIT) is available to help reduce design time.ApplicationsHandheld TerminalsNotebook and Subnotebook Computers

MAX1874ETE+
Analog Devices Inc.
The MAX1874 charges a single-cell Li+ battery from both USB and AC adapter sources. It also includes battery-to-input power switchover, so the system can be powered directly from the power source rather than from the battery.In its simplest application, the MAX1874 needs no external MOSFET or diodes, and accepts input voltages up to 6.5V; however, DC input overvoltage protection up to 18V can be added with a single SOT PFET.On-chip thermal limiting simplifies printed circuit board (PCB) layout and allows optimum charging rate without the thermal limits imposed by worst-case battery and input voltage. When the MAX1874 thermal limit is reached, the charger does not shut down but simply reduces charging current.Ambient or battery temperature can be monitored with an external thermistor. When the temperature is out of range, charging pauses.Other features include an active-low CHG output to indicate when battery current tapers below a predetermined level. DC power-OK (active-low DCOK), USB power-OK (active-low UOK), and power-on (PON) outputs indicate when valid power is present. These outputs drive logic or power-selection MOSFETs to disconnect the charging sources from the load and to protect the MAX1874 from overvoltage.The MAX1874 contains no logic for communication with the USB host. It must receive instructions from a local microcontroller. The MAX1874 is available in a 16-pin 5mm x 5mm thin QFN package and operates over the -40°C to +85°C temperature range.ApplicationsCell PhonesDigital CamerasPDAsWireless Appliances

DS2438Z+
Analog Devices Inc.
The DS2438 remains in production, however, for new projects, we recommend ModelGauge m5 MAX17215 fuel gauge.The DS2438 smart battery monitor provides several functions that are desirable to carry in a battery pack: a means of tagging a battery pack with a unique serial number, a direct-to-digital temperature sensor which eliminates the need for thermistors in the battery pack, an A/D converter which measures the battery voltage and current, an integrated current accumulator which keeps a running total of all current going into and out of the battery, an elapsed time meter, and 40 bytes of nonvolatile EEPROM memory for storage of important parameters such as battery chemistry, battery capacity, charging methodology and assembly date. Information is sent to/from the DS2438 over a 1-Wire® interface, so that only one wire (and ground) needs to be connected from a central microprocessor to a DS2438. This means that battery packs need only have three output connectors: battery power, ground, and the 1-Wire interface.Because each DS2438 contains a unique silicon serial number, multiple DS2438s can exist on the same 1-Wire bus. This allows multiple battery packs to be charged or used in the system simultaneously.Applications for the smart battery monitor include portable computers, portable/cellular telephones, and handheld instrumentation battery packs in which it is critical to monitor real-time battery performance. Used in conjunction with a microcontroller in the host system, the DS2438 provides a complete smart battery pack solution that is fully chemistry-independent. The customization for a particular battery chemistry and capacity is realized in the code programmed into the microcontroller and DS2438 EEPROM, and only a software revision is necessary should a designer wish to change battery pack chemistry.ApplicationsCell PhonesDigital Still CamerasDigital Video CamerasPalmtops, Handy Terminals (incl. barcode)Pen Entry Palmtops, PDAs and OrganizersSmart Battery Packs/Chargers
